On April 14, 2025, SpaceX achieved a historic milestone with the 27th launch and landing of its Falcon 9 booster B1067, marking a record for the company’s reusable rocket program.
The Starlink 6-73 mission, launched at midnight from Cape Canaveral Space Force Station in Florida, successfully delivered 27 Starlink satellites to low Earth orbit, enhancing SpaceX’s global broadband constellation.
The booster landed on the droneship Just Read the Instructions eight minutes after liftoff, showcasing the reliability of SpaceX’s cost-saving reuse technology.
The launch, set against April’s full moon, captivated onlookers, while the mission underscored both SpaceX’s ambitious expansion of Starlink and ongoing debates about orbital congestion.
